Overview

Why this framework exists

The Volatility Framework refers to the high volatility of Bitcoin's price, which can be affected by a variety of factors, including changes in demand and supply. The framework is essential for understanding the risks and potential rewards of investing in Bitcoin.

Core principles

3 total
  1. The price of Bitcoin can be highly volatile.
  2. The volatility of Bitcoin's price is driven by changes in demand and supply.
  3. The limited supply of Bitcoin contributes to its volatility.

  3. Understand the relationship between supply and demand
    The supply of Bitcoin is utterly inflexible and not responsive to demand changes, which can contribute to price volatility.
    Pro tipThe relationship between supply and demand is what drives the price of Bitcoin.
    WarningThe inflexibility of the supply of Bitcoin can make it difficult to predict price movements.
